zhaoqinquan 发表于 2007-5-18 16:42

[求助]请教有阻尼时MATLAB中求固有频率以及振型

当有阻尼时(M——质量矩阵;C—— 阻尼矩阵;K——刚度矩阵)

M*X''+CX'+KX=0


该怎么求系统的固有频率和振型啊

我会牢牢记住大家的帮助的!!!

[ 本帖最后由 cdwxg 于 2007-5-18 17:24 编辑 ]

pengweicai 发表于 2007-5-18 18:25

如果是求实数的话,去掉阻尼矩阵再计算。
如果是求复数的话,可以直接计算得到的是复数的频率和振型。

zhaoqinquan 发表于 2007-5-19 09:25

回复 #2 pengweicai 的帖子

用MATLAB怎么求啊?
转变为状态方程,用eig可以吗?

pengweicai 发表于 2007-5-19 10:32

eig可以的。
   如果矩阵非常大的话(>1000),建议自己编程序了。
页: [1]
查看完整版本: [求助]请教有阻尼时MATLAB中求固有频率以及振型